Documentary reflects how indigenous peoples of Mexico have resisted over the last 30 years against the expropriation of their natural resources and violence against their ways of life. An instrument for affirming the voice of these people is the National Indigenous Congress (CNI). Arising from the uprising of the Zapatista National Liberation Army (EZLN) and its dialogue with civil society, the CNI organized itself to demand and defend indigenous rights and cultures. Whistleblowers of political corruption have historically refused to participate in the electoral system. After twenty years of life, with much mistreatment and expropriations, the CNI believes that it is urgent to incorporate its demands into the country's agenda, and makes a change in strategy. In communities and cities across Mexico, a surprising proposal is being discussed. The people begin a firm path towards unity.
